Revitalize Your Home with Rental Carpet Cleaning

Have you ever noticed your carpets looking a little worse for wear? With the hustle and bustle of everyday life, our carpets can accumulate dirt, stains, and allergens. That's where rental carpet cleaning comes in, a cost-effective solution to help you make your home feel fresher and healthier.

Understanding Rental Carpet Cleaning

Rental carpet cleaning machines allow homeowners to deep clean their carpets without the high costs of hiring a professional service. Many stores offer these machines for rent, providing you with the tools you need to tackle tough stains and refresh your living space. Most rental machines are designed for Homeowners and are user-friendly, accommodating various carpet types.

Benefits of DIY Carpet Cleaning

Choosing to clean your carpet yourself comes with multiple benefits:

  • Cost-Effective: Renting a carpet cleaning machine typically costs significantly less than hiring a professional service.
  • Convenience: You can do it on your schedule and focus on troublesome areas that require special attention.
  • Health Benefits: Regular cleaning removes allergens and dust mites, contributing to a healthier home environment.

Choosing the Right Rental Machine

When selecting a rental carpet cleaning machine, consider the following:

  • Type of Carpet: Ensure that the machine is appropriate for your carpet type. Some machines are better suited for thicker, plush carpets, while others excel with low-pile options.
  • Machine Features: Look for machines with dual water tanks. One for clean water and the other for dirty water can significantly improve efficiency.
  • User-Friendliness: Choose a model that is easy to maneuver and operate. Read reviews or ask employees for recommendations.

Tips to Maximize Your Cleaning Efforts

To get the best results from your carpet cleaning rental, follow these tips:

  • Pre-Treat Stains: If you have specific stains, pre-treat them according to the product instructions before using the cleaning machine.
  • Vacuum First: Always vacuum your carpet beforehand. This removes surface dirt and helps the cleaning solution penetrate deeper.
  • Work Slowly: Take your time while cleaning and allow the machine to do its job thoroughly—and don’t rush through it!

Spring Clean Your Bathroom: Quick Tips for a Fresh Space

Update Spring Cleaning Made Easy: Transform Your Bathroom With the arrival of spring, many homeowners feel the urge to revitalize their spaces. The bathroom, often seen as one of the most essential rooms, is the perfect place to start. Whether you're a cleaning novice or a seasoned pro, this guide will provide you with actionable tips to achieve a clean, organized, and refreshed bathroom in no time. Quick Cleaning Tasks for a Sparkling Bathroom Time constraints can be a challenge; however, quick cleaning tasks can work wonders in just a few minutes. Begin by decluttering your countertops. Remove all items, discard what you no longer need, and Wipe down the surfaces with a reliable all-purpose cleaner. Next, focus on high-touch areas like doorknobs, light switches, and faucet handles. These zones often harbor germs and should be disinfected regularly. For a quick, effective shine, clean your mirrors with a glass cleaner and a microfiber cloth. Don’t forget to give your toilet a refresh—apply toilet cleaner inside the rim, let it set while you tackle other tasks, then scrub and flush. Lastly, give the shower or tub a quick spray with cleaner and wipe down to remove soap scum and mildew remnants. In-Depth Cleaning: Get Ahead With a Strategy If you have more time to devote, consider more involved cleaning tasks that require 10-20 minutes. Start with your shower doors or curtain; glass cleaner works wonders, while a baking soda paste can tackle tougher stains. Additionally, don't overlook the importance of cleaning bathroom accessories like toothbrush holders and soap dishes. A clean, organized vanity can improve functionality; utilize drawer dividers and baskets to keep everything neatly in place. Another aspect of cleaning involves addressing areas prone to dust and grime. Dust light fixtures and vents with a vacuum or duster. Spot clean walls and baseboards, and give your bath mats a good shake or wash. Finally, every couple of washes, refresh your linens and towels with a hot wash cycle—sun-drying adds a fresh touch! Helpful Tips for Hassle-Free Cleaning Investing in high-quality cleaning supplies can streamline your process. Essentials include disinfectant wipes, microfiber cloths, and good scrub brushes. To ensure a comprehensive clean, adopt a top-down approach—start from the highest point and work your way down. This technique reduces the likelihood of having to re-clean areas after dust and dirt fall. Ventilation is also crucial while cleaning to promote quicker drying and enhance air quality. Little and often is a mantra that can save you from future overwhelm—integrate these quick cleaning tasks into your routine to prevent buildup. Easily Wash Walls Like a Pro: Discover Simple Techniques

Update Unlock the Secrets to Effortless Wall Washing Keeping your walls clean can seem like a daunting task, but it doesn't have to be. Many homeowners struggle with how to efficiently wash their walls without causing damage or wasting time. In this article, we will explore effective techniques that make wall washing quick and easy, ensuring that your living spaces stay fresh and inviting. The Best Tools for the Job The first step to an effective cleaning session is having the right tools at your disposal. Microfiber cloths are excellent for lifting dirt and grime without scratching the paint, while a long-handled sponge allows you to reach high places without a ladder. A gentle, multipurpose cleaner suitable for your wall finish will help dissolve stubborn stains without the risk of damaging the surface. Step-by-Step Guide to Washing Walls Start by removing any dust or cobwebs from your walls using a duster or a vacuum with a brush attachment. Next, dilute your chosen cleaner with water according to the manufacturer's instructions. Begin washing from the top of the wall and work your way down to avoid streaks. Rinse the sponge or cloth frequently to prevent spreading dirt around. Why Regular Wall Maintenance Matters Regular cleaning of your walls not only keeps your home looking beautiful; it also removes allergens and dust that can affect your indoor air quality. Additionally, it can help maintain the integrity of the paint job, potentially saving you the cost and effort of repainting sooner than necessary. By adopting a regular wall-cleaning routine, you can protect your investment and create a healthier living environment.
